How do I store a helium tank properly?
When storing a helium tank, it is recommended to keep it in an area that is below 125 degrees. Do not let helium tanks get exposed to heat, and make sure to always safely and securely close the tank after use.
Can I reuse a helium tank more than once?
Some helium tanks are reusable and can simply be stored away until their next use. Other brands of helium tanks are one-use only and can be recycled after they have been used to inflate balloons.
Should I use a balloon pump or a helium tank to blow up balloons?
The way in which you blow up balloons is a matter of preference; however, helium tanks are faster and allow the balloons to stay afloat for longer. Helium is a lighter source than air, causing balloons filled with helium to last longer. If you are only planning on blowing up a few balloons, you can get by with a balloon pump. However, for larger parties, a helium tank is recommended.
